Text of the audio portion of the processor removal and installation movie

To remove an HS20 Blade:

  1. Shut down the operating system and power off the blade.
  2. Wait 30 seconds for the disk drive to spin down.
  3. Squeeze the latches to release the handles, then rotate the handles to the open position, slide the blade out and place it on an ESD mat or flat non-conductive surface.

To remove the HS20 Blade cover:

  1. Press in the cover tabs to release the latches, and then rotate the cover up and lift it off.

To remove the Blade Server bezel:

  1. Press the bezel assembly release tabs, slide the bezel out of the channel to gain access to control panel cable.
  2. Disconnect the control panel cable and then remove the bezel from the blade server.

To remove the processor:

  1. Loosen the two captive screws, and lift off the heat sink.
  2. Rotate the ZIF lever to the open position, and lift off the processor.
  3. Place it on the ESD mat.

To install the processor:

  1. Ensure the ZIF lever is in the open position.
  2. Position the triangle on the processor with the triangle on the socket, then carefully seat the processor and closed the ZIF connector to secure.

To install the heat sink:

  1. Position the heat sink on top of the processor.
  2. Alternate tightening the two captive screws until they are fully seated.

    NOTE
    : Do not touch the thermal grease on the bottom of the heat sink. Touching the thermal grease will contaminate it. If the grease becomes contaminated, contact your local IBM service representative.

To install the Blade Server bezel:

  1. Connect the control panel cable to the bezel and then slide the bezel into the channels on the Blade Server until the latch tabs secure it.

To install the HS20 Blade cover:

  1. Position the cover hinges over the pins in the blade chassis, and then rotate the cover down until the latches secure it.
    Here is a closer look at the hinge and pin action.

To install an HS20 Blade:

  1. Slide the blade in and then close the latches simultaneously until secured by the latches.
